Flora Food Group — New Century, Kansas
Location: New Century, KS Travel: This role requires travel to our Hugoton, KS, manufacturing facility several days each month. All business travel expenses are paid by the company. About the Position The Factory Finance Analyst plays a key role in supporting the financial and operational performance of our manufacturing operations.
Reporting to the Factory Finance Manager, you'll partner closely with Procurement, Operations, Supply Chain, Accounts Payable, and Plant Leadership to ensure strong financial controls, efficient purchasing processes, accurate reporting, and operational excellence. This position combines manufacturing finance, procurement support, financial analysis, and business partnering to help drive productivity, cost optimization, and continuous improvement across the plant.
Key Responsibilities
Factory Finance Financial Analysis Support the Factory Finance Manager with financial reporting, forecasting, budgeting, and month-end close activities. Prepare journal entries, account reconciliations, and financial analyses to ensure accurate reporting. Analyze manufacturing costs, spending trends, and operational performance to identify cost-saving opportunities.
Assist with monthly variance analysis against budget and forecast. Support production reporting and manufacturing performance analysis. Develop financial reports and dashboards that provide actionable insights to plant leadership.
Procurement Purchasing Support Coordinate procurement activities across indirect spend categories, including: Maintenance Capital equipment Safety Quality Industrial supplies Plant services Partner with Operations and Supply Chain to forecast purchasing needs and optimize inventory levels. Create and manage purchase orders, goods receipts, and Procure-to-Pay (P2P) transactions. Ensure purchasing activities comply with company policies and financial controls.
Vendor Accounts Payable Management Serve as the primary liaison between vendors, Accounts Payable, and internal stakeholders. Investigate and resolve invoice discrepancies, pricing issues, and payment inquiries. Coordinate urgent payment requests while ensuring proper documentation and approvals.
Maintain accurate purchasing records and support audit readiness. Supply Chain Operational Support Monitor purchase orders and shipment status to ensure timely delivery of materials and services. Act as the local escalation point for vendor delivery issues and order delays.
Coordinate with Supply Chain and Operations to minimize production disruptions. Support inventory accuracy and purchasing efficiency across the manufacturing site. Continuous Improvement Identify opportunities to improve procurement, financial reporting, and operational processes.
Leverage SAP and financial reporting tools to enhance visibility and reporting efficiency. Support automation and standardization initiatives that strengthen financial controls and operational performance. Participate in cross-functional projects focused on cost reduction and manufacturing excellence.
